This is the varnish applied as the sealer/dullcoat in the painting and weathering guide. Before applying this Johnson's floor polish is applied. This only works if you follow the complete Technique.

The Testors dull coat works well as Xrad pointed out and as a Airbrush Newbie dull-coat is the best option. The painting and weathering in Grey post is a technique that has to be followed completely to obtain the correct finish, but the other post in that section are a mixture of techniques demonstrated individually.
